 Abstract

Background: The continuous problem of women's underrepresentation in senior positions in the banking industry emphasizes the need for a thorough investigation of the obstacles preventing gender equity. Disparities still exist despite progress, hence a targeted study into particular challenges encountered by female professionals in banking leadership is required. Objectives: In order to promote gender equity in banking leadership, this study identifies and quantifies the challenges. Objectives includes examining the Intersectionality of Challenges faced by women in advancing to leadership positions within the banking sector, with a specific focus on intersectionality. Also the study attempts to evaluate Impact of Women in leadership roles in the banking sector in Delhi. Methodology: The study uses a quantitative methodology, polling 120 banking industry participants in a particular geographic area. To determine the significance of mean differences for each detected challenge, one-sample t-tests are utilised,. To determine how much these challenges affect gender equity in banking leadership, the study makes use of statistical analysis. Findings: Null hypothesis are rejected by the results, which show statistically significant mean differences for all challenges. The greatest mean difference indicates that women's skill development possibilities are unequal, which is a major problem. Significant effects are also shown by other challenges, such as gender prejudice in promotions, differences in work-life balance assistance, gender stereotypes, and a lack of open performance reviews for women. Conclusion: The study's conclusion emphasises the necessity of focused actions to remove obstacles preventing gender equity in banking leadership. A significant impact of these challenges is shown by the rejection of null hypotheses. In addition to being morally right, promoting gender equity is now strategically necessary for the performance of organisations and a more diverse pool of candidates for banking leadership positions.

 Abstract

Microfinance is a term for financial services that are offered to individuals or groups, of lower socioeconomic backgrounds or those who lack access to traditional financial services. Microfinance includes a number of services, such as savings accounts, loans, remittances i.e. fund transfers, micro insurance, credit, leasing etc. These services are provided by a variety of institutions which can be broadly divided into micro finance institutions (MFIs), banks, NGOs, credit and savings cooperatives and associations, and non-financial and informal sources. In India, microfinance products and services are provided under two heads i.e. financial services and non-financial services. In financial services, MFIs provide savings account, loan accounts, micro-insurance, micro-leasing, micro-pension, housing loan product etc. In non-financial services MFIs offer business development services, social intermediation services, micro-finance and social services etc. A microfinance institution offers small business loans that are safe to borrower. Therefore, microfinance institutions are becoming one of the best tools for reducing poverty in India. Some microfinance institutions provide financial and business education in order to best position their clients for starting up a small business or to act efficiently as an entrepreneur. In this research paper the availability of different micro-finance products in financial and non-financial categories are discussed. Also, the advantages of each product is also examined.

 Abstract

ABSTRACT: This study examines the role of mass media in the success of the Biogas Programme in Karnataka, which focuses on sustainable energy adoption and rural development. The paper explores how various forms of media, such as television, radio, newspapers, and online platforms, have contributed to promoting and educating people about biogas technology. By sharing knowledge, raising awareness, and educating rural communities, mass media have encouraged participation and adoption. The research combines qualitative media content analysis and quantitative surveys of Biogas Programme beneficiaries, revealing that mass media have positively influenced perceptions and attitudes towards biogas, leading to increased acceptance and implementation. Challenges, such as language barriers and access limitations, are also identified. The study's implications extend globally to other sustainable development initiatives, highlighting the vital role of mass media in their success. Ultimately, the Biogas Programme's achievement is linked to effective communication through mass media, emphasizing collaboration between governments, media, and local communities for successful sustainable development.

 Abstract

Data mining techniques are commonly used, and data warehousing plays a significant role in this process. The major difficulties in data warehousing have always been scalability and efficiency. Data warehousing is currently facing difficult hurdles in various areas as a result of the increasing development of data, and old methods are experiencing bottlenecks. As part of our research, we describe a document-based data warehouse. A distributed, document-oriented database is used to build the data warehouse in our technique of ETL, and the MapReduce framework is used for this.To highlight the facts of the situation, a case study is presented. The entire procedure when compared to RDBMS-based data warehousing, ours is more efficient. This method demonstrates increased scalability, flexibility, and efficiency.
